Certified Professional in AR for Museums program equips participants with advanced skills in creating immersive augmented reality experiences tailored for museum settings. Students will learn to develop interactive AR exhibits, enhance visitor engagement, and utilize AR technology to preserve cultural heritage.


The course focuses on mastering AR development tools, 3D modeling, user experience design, and content creation for AR applications. Participants will also delve into best practices for integrating AR into museum exhibits, ensuring seamless user interactions and educational value.


Duration: 10 weeks, self-paced learning allowing flexibility for working professionals to upskill in AR technology without disrupting their daily routines. The program culminates in a capstone project where participants showcase their proficiency in designing and implementing AR experiences for museums.
